ABSTRACT:
Storage has become increasingly complex, with multiple flavors of disk drives and storage networks available to meet multiple performance, availability, and price point requirements. But data performance and availability requirements change as data ages. Optimizing the storage environment by moving data to an appropriately priced storage tier as it ages is a great way to reduce cost and storage footprint, but lack of automated tools makes it a cumbersome and laborious process that few firms actually implement. Avere’s new FXT Series addresses the automation issue and should help users finally realize the promise of a seamless, perpetually optimized file storage environment.
